Vegan Curried Chickpeas (Vegan Chana Masala)

"Curried Chickpeas"
from The Indian Slow Cooker  by
Anupy Singla
Rasa walla Kabuli Chana or Curried Chickpeas!  I was SO excited to make this because I was thinking it would be "Chana Masala" since it has some chana masala spice mix in it.  I am still not sure if it is considered "Chana Masala" or not, but it is super yummy.

You use the white chickpeas (kabuli chana).  I buy these from Whole Foods since I can get them organic there.  If you are going to do this type of cooking all of the time, look to buy them organic and in bulk.  This recipe is incredibly easy.  You chop a few things up and put them in the cooker with the dried chickpeas.  Yep, dried and unsoaked.  Seriously folks, zero preparation.  Even at the most expensive place in town (Whole Foods), the organic chickpeas in bulk are 1.99 a pound.

This differed a little from "Chana Masala" that we get at the restaurants.  It doesn't have much tomato so it isn't as "red" in color.  We did have fun watching a Punjabi man make a very complicated version of "Chana Masala" on YouTube.  He put mango powder and pomegranate seeds in as separate ingredients.  The garam masala in this gives it an earthy cinnamon/cardamom flavor.  I buy my Garam Masala (organic) from Mountain Rose Herbs.  I wish they also carried the "Chana Masala" mix because I still haven't found any that don't just totally overload on the salt.  The best I could do is find one where salt is the third ingredient.  So I reduced the salt even more.  I do use Sea Salt, but mine is not coursely ground so I basically have cut the salt in half for every single one of these recipes.  I think she uses coursely ground salt and I also think Indians like salt.

Vegan Kala Chana or "Black Chickpea Curry"


Kala Chana "Black Chickpea Curry"
Recipe from The Indian Slow Cooker.


This one is from page 80 of "The Indian Slow Cooker" by Anupy Singla.  This book is awesome because underneath the title of the recipe, the cooking time and the food yield is also listed.  I was sort of intrigued by this whole "Black Chickpea" thing because I just didn't every recall having them.  I probably have had them at a restaurant at some point, but I just have no reference for it.  So it's pretty exciting being nearly 40 and discovering new types of beans!  The black chickpea never really breaks down like the white one does.  The book mentions that the protein content is very high on these.  Another dump the beans in, put a few things in food processor, add to slow cooker.  A mere 9 hours later you have a beautiful meal.  These chickpeas are so amazing looking!  At first I was slightly put off by the drier  texture.  But by the second bowl I was in heaven.  Love the name "Kala Chana".  Page 82 has a "Dry, Tangy Black Chickpea" recipe of a dish that is served at auspicious Hindu Ceremonies.  That one may be more "dry" than this.  Black lentils and Black chickpeas seem special.  Maybe because of Kali's black hair??  Well, they are very special in our household because they are a beautiful new bean!  Chickpeas rock. And don't forget to squeeze the lemon on top.  That is going to increase the amount of iron you absorb from these black beauties.
